WitrynaThe titling package provides various user-friendly ways to modify title pages.. It provides the macros \thetitle, \theauthor and \thedate which can be reused anywhere in your document.. It allows you to have multiple instances of \title, \author and \date and \maketitle itself in a single document. Witryna14 lis 2012 · You don't get to render the author names for a book in some unpredictable order. The authors and the publisher decide the author order, not the dbms programmer.
